Understanding the Technical Specifications
Before integrating any template into your publishing workflow, understanding the precise specifications is vital for avoiding rejection or printing errors. This Income Tracker KDP Interior is designed with a standard 8.5 x 11-inch trim size, which is the industry preference for financial logbooks due to the ample writing space it provides. Crucially, the file is set up with no bleed. This means all content, including headers, footers, and table lines, maintains a safe margin away from the page edge. For new publishers, "no bleed" interiors are significantly safer and easier to manage during the upload process, reducing the risk of critical elements being trimmed off during manufacturing.
The package includes three distinct PDF variants. This flexibility allows you to test different internal designs without creating new files from scratch. Perhaps one variant features a weekly breakdown while another focuses on monthly summaries. Having these options ready enables A/B testing in your publishing strategy, allowing market data rather than guesswork to dictate which version performs best. Each of the 120 pages has been formatted and tested specifically for KDP, ensuring that line weights are printable and margins meet Amazonβs automated review standards.
Why Beginners Value Pre-Tested Interiors
For those new to self-publishing, the learning curve associated with book formatting can be steep. Software like Adobe InDesign or Affinity Publisher offers immense power but requires significant study. Beginners often struggle with gutter margins, page mirroring, and export settings. Using a verified Income Tracker KDP Interior bypasses this technical barrier entirely. It acts as an educational tool as much as a product component; by examining a correctly formatted file, new publishers can reverse-engineer how professional interiors are constructed.
Beyond the educational aspect, there is the factor of risk mitigation. New accounts on KDP are sometimes subject to stricter scrutiny. Uploading a file that has already been tested and proven compliant reduces the anxiety associated with account health. For a beginner, the primary goal is often to get the first few products live to understand the ecosystem. This template facilitates that speed, allowing new entrepreneurs to validate their niche ideas within hours rather than weeks.

Diverse Applications Across Audiences
The utility of an income tracker extends beyond general finance, making it a versatile base for various niches. Understanding how different end-users interact with these pages helps publishers select the right variant or customize the metadata effectively.
- Freelancers and Gig Workers: This demographic often deals with irregular income streams from multiple sources. They require trackers that allow for client names, project codes, and invoice numbers alongside the dollar amount. A variant with detailed entry rows suits this group best.
- Small Business Owners: Retailers and service providers need high-volume tracking. They prioritize clarity and density over decorative elements. For this audience, the functional layout of the 120 pages provides enough duration for quarterly or annual tracking depending on transaction frequency.
- Educators and Students: Financial literacy is a growing curriculum area. Teachers may seek simple, uncluttered trackers for classroom activities. The clean, no-bleed design ensures that if students print additional copies at home or school, the formatting remains intact.
- Hobbyists and Side Hustlers: Craft sellers or resellers often track income separately from personal finances. They value ease of use and portability. The 8.5 x 11 size fits easily into a bag for market days, and the pre-set structure removes the friction of starting a ledger from blank paper.
